Subtraction as a Missing Part
A 40-minute Grade 1 lesson that reframes 13 − 8 as 'eight and what makes thirteen', which is both easier to work out and the reason fact families exist.

Grade 1 · Operations & Algebraic Thinking
1.OA.B.4
Understand subtraction as an unknown-addend problem.
Objective
Students will be able to solve a subtraction within 20 by finding the unknown addend in the matching addition.
Students are successful when they can
- Rewrites 13 − 8 as 8 + ___ = 13.
- Uses a known addition fact to answer a subtraction.
- Writes the four facts of a fact family from one part-part-whole picture.

The lesson
Warm-up — how many hidden?
5 min- Show 12 cubes, then cover some and reveal the rest. Ask how many are hidden.
- Do six rounds. Nobody will call this subtraction, and everybody will be doing it.
Teach — the same picture, two questions
12 min- Fill a part-part-whole mat: whole 13, one part 8, other part hidden.
- Ask the question two ways — 'thirteen take away eight' and 'eight and how many more makes thirteen' — and point out the mat did not change.
- Write 13 − 8 = ___ and 8 + ___ = 13 side by side.
- Ask which is easier to work out. Counting on from 8 to 13 is five steps; counting back from 13 is five steps too, but backwards, and backwards is where the errors live.
- Build the full fact family: 8 + 5, 5 + 8, 13 − 8, 13 − 5. One picture, four sentences.
“Subtraction is not a different thing from addition. It is the same three numbers with a different piece missing.”
Guided practice — flip it
11 min- Pairs take a subtraction card and write the matching addition with a blank before solving.
- The partner checks the addition matches the subtraction before either answers it.
- Then write all four facts of the family.
Independent practice
9 min- Students complete a think-addition page.
- Watch for pupils counting back on their fingers. The answer will be right; the strategy is the thing being taught.
Close
3 min- Give 15 − 9 and ask for the addition that answers it.
- 9 + 6 = 15, and the subtraction is done. Stop on that.
What goes wrong, and why
Each of these is a reasoning error rather than carelessness. The fix addresses the reasoning.
Writes 13 − 8 as 8 − 13 when rearranging.
Why: The numbers have been moved around as symbols without reference to which is the whole. Turning things round worked for addition, so it is being tried here.
Fix: Put the whole at the top of the mat every time. Thirteen is the whole; it cannot become a part because there is more of it than either piece.
Counts back for every subtraction, including 13 − 2 and 13 − 11.
Why: One reliable method has been learned and is applied uniformly. Choosing a method by looking at the numbers first is a new demand.
Fix: Give 13 − 11 and time it against a partner counting up from 11. The gap in effort makes the case; a rule about when to use which would not.
Writes only three facts in the fact family, missing one subtraction.
Why: Both subtractions start with the same whole, so the second one looks like a repeat of the first.
Fix: Cover each part in turn on the mat. Two parts, two things that can be hidden, two subtractions. The mat generates the fourth fact rather than a rule.
If they are not there yet
- Work within 10 first, where the addition facts are already known and the reframing is the only new thing.
- Keep the cubes and the physical covering. The hidden part is what makes the unknown addend concrete.
If they finish early
- Solve a subtraction with the start unknown: ___ − 6 = 9.
- Use fact families to answer a subtraction the pupil has never met, from an addition they know.
- Extend to numbers within 100 where the same reframing makes 62 − 58 far easier than it looks.
Exit ticket
Write the addition that helps you solve 16 − 9, then answer it.
What to look for: 9 + 7 = 16 and the answer 7. A pupil who wrote only the answer may have counted back — ask them to show the addition tomorrow before accepting the strategy is there.
